Hi, I worked on natural neigbour interpolation and I wrote v.surf.nnbathy and r.surf.nnbathy modules in Python [1]. These modules are dependent on external libraries nn-c and Triangle. For my bachelor thesis I try to get rid of the dependencies and use existing modules v.delaunay and v.voronoi instead.
